#birdsphotos #bengalfox #vulpesbengalensis #nalsarovar • The Bengal fox is found exclusively in the Indian subcontinent, including India, Nepal, Bhutan, and parts of Bangladesh and Pakistan. It prefers semi-arid and dry grassland habitats, often in proximity to human settlements. One of its most distinguishing features is its large, pointed ears, which help it in thermoregulation and keen hearing. It is an opportunistic feeder, consuming a wide variety of food, including insects, small mammals, birds, reptiles, fruits, and even carrion. They are typically solitary animals, except during the breeding season or when raising pups. • The breeding season for Bengal foxes generally occurs from December to February. After a gestation period of about 50-60 days, the female gives birth to a litter of 2-4 pups. The pups are weaned at around 4-5 months, and they reach sexual maturity by one year of age. In the wild, they can live up to 6-8 years. • These pups were videographed near Nalsarovar in Gujarat, India.
